{{CIAAW2013}} adds a full reference (<ref>...</ref>) for the standard atomic weight (Ar, standard) of chemical elements as defined by IUPAC (commission: CIAAW). The source is:

Meija, Juris; et al. Atomic weights of the elements 2013 (IUPAC Technical Report). Pure and Applied Chemistry. 2016, 88 (3): 265–91. doi:10.1515/pac-2015-0305. 

This template has options to use by refname, and as plain source (no <ref> tag). See #Options.

Notes
  • This report was published in February 2016, while it documents the 2013 CIAAW list publication.
  • As CIAAW publishes the atomic weights biannually, in 2015 the website published a new list of standard atomic weights.[2] It appears that in 2015, only the formal standard atomic weight of ytterbium (70Yb) was changed wrt the "2013" publication.[3]
